Electronic Engineering Lab Technician
Our client, a prominent player in the Defence & Security sector, is currently seeking an Electronic Engineering Lab Technician to join their team on a contract basis in Stevenage. This role is essential to support the design, development, proving, and transfer to production of electronic equipment, including missile subsystems, platform-based weapon system subsystems, and test equipment.
Key Responsibilities:
* Managing lab housekeeping, ensuring the lab is maintained in a clean and tidy state at all times.
* Managing projects scheduled to use lab facilities, including determining requirements and timelines.
* Assisting lab users with lab activities, monitoring tests, and undertaking CCA re-work activities to IPC standards.
* Overseeing the maintenance and calibration of equipment/assets to guarantee availability and usability.
* Assembling and disassembling test setups and fixtures.
* Training lab users on basic lab skills such as soldering, crimping, sleeving, cable lay-ups, and using lab test equipment.
* Ensuring lab security by restricting access to authorised personnel only.
* Managing stakeholder relations including lab users, project managers, and various internal departments.
Job Requirements:
* Current IPC certificates in J-STD-001 and IPC-7721; IPC-A-610 certification is highly beneficial.
* Understanding of Electro-static Discharge (ESD) management.
* Security Clearance (SC) is required for this role.
* Proactive in maintaining Health & Safety standards within the lab environment.
* Strong organisational and communication skills.
* Ability to work collaboratively with various stakeholders to ensure effective lab operations.
